Placement Experience

4

The college placement aren't much in our college because our college is too deep inside the area it's like a village area companies find it difficult to come here. Companies mostly come for chemical and mechanical engineering students to hire them. For electrical and civil you have to apply off campus. I don't know the highest package from our college but the recent package that was offered by mahindra to mechanical engineering students was 19000 per month. Atleast 35% students get on campus placement. My plan after degree is to pursue mtech or maybe BFA in Seoul, South Korea or maybe find a job outside india

Fees and Financial Aid

The fees per year is 19990 for all castes. Here if we break down the amount they take 2500 for registration for program fees 2500 for technisia the college fest, 10000 is tution fees and the rest for others things like sports and all. All of batchmates pays the same amt. They provide all the govt and private scholarships to students however there is fee waiver scholarship from the side of college

Admission

The other colleges I applied for are aec, jec, jist, tezpur university, nits. I couldn't qualify for jee so I did get into tezpur university or nits. My rank wasn't that high in cee so I could not get a seat in AEC and JEC. The admission process of my college is pretty simple qualify from CEE sit in the counselling if your rank is not more that 2300 in cee you will get into BBEC
